Abstract
Procedimiento para el insuflado de gases combustibles eventualmente cargados con substancias sólidas por medio de una lanza (21) refrigerada en el espacio libre por encima de un caldo de metal fundido que se encuentra en una vasija (12) metalúrgica, en particular un caldo de fundición de acero en una vasija RH sometida a vacío, con las siguientes etapas: a) una primera corriente de gas se conduce a través de un tubo (22) central cuya desembocadura está configurada en forma de tobera de Laval, b) dependiendo del tipo de proceso se añaden partículas de substancias sólidas a ese gas, c) una segunda corriente de gas se introduce a través de una cámara (25) con forma de anillo, dispuesta coaxialmente con el tubo (22) central, hasta más allá de la desembocadura del tubo (22) central y envuelve a la primera corriente de gas, d) al abandonar la desembocadura (23) del tubo (22) central con forma de tobera de Laval, la primera corriente de gas se expansiona y chocacon la segunda corriente de gas que la envuelve y es reflejada por ésta y/o por la pared interior del tubo (26) envolvente de la lanza y debido a ello enfocada aguas abajo fuera de la lanza, y e) el tubo (22) central se mueve axialmente en forma definida para minimizar el ruido en correspondencia con el presente caudal de gas soplado.
